Blue Jays’ Joe Biagini to make first career start on Sunday

The Blue Jays designated Mat Latos for assignment earlier yesterday which opened the door for Joe Biagini to finally get summoned for a major league start. Biagini has arguably been their best reliever this season in a bullpen lacking depth.

The 26-year old Biagini is vying to be one of the better Rule-5 picks in team history after the Jays selected him from the San Francisco Giants. Last season Biagini cemented himself as a cog in the bullpen making 60 appearances during mostly high leverage situations.

Biagini is no stranger to starting ball games as the hurler was primarily a starter in the Giants farm system making 86 starts in 89 minor league games.
